What is a catalyst?
A catalyst speeds up a chemical reaction.
What is a Precipitate?
A Precipitate occurs when two liquids in a chemical reaction create a solid.
What are ALL of the clues that a chemical reaction occurred?
Gas, New Substance, Temperature Change, Color Change, Precipitate.
